Preliminary
www.ti.com
Registers
9.4.25 Auto CMD12 Error Status Register (SD_AC12)
The host driver may determine which of the errors cases related to Auto CMD12 has occurred by
checking this SD_AC12 register when an auto CMD12 error interrupt occurs.
This register is valid only when auto CMD12 is enabled (SD_CMD[2] ACEN bit) and auto CMD12Error
(SD_STAT[24] ACE bit) is set to 1.
NOTE:
These bits are automatically reset when starting a new adtc command with data.
The auto CMD12 error status register (SD_AC12) is shown in
and described in
Figure 9-53. Auto CMD12 Error Status Register (SD_AC12)
31
8
7
6
5
4
3
2
1
0
Reserved
CNI
Reserved
ACIE
ACEB
ACCE
ACTO
ACNE
R-0
R-0
R-0
R-0
R-0
R-0
R-0
R-0
LEGENDR/W = Read/Write; R = Read only; -n = value after reset
Table 9-35. Auto CMD12 Error Status Register (SD_AC12) Field Descriptions
Bit
Field
Value
Description
31-8
Reserved
0
Reserved bit field. Do not write any value.
7
CNI
Command not issue by Auto CMD12 error. If this bit is set to 1, it means that pending
command is not executed due to Auto CMD12 errorACEB, ACCE, ACTO or ACNE.
Read 0
Not error
Read 1
Command not issued
6-5
Reserved
0
Reserved bit field. Do not write any value.
4
ACIE
Auto CMD12 index error. This bit is a set to 1 when response index differs from corresponding
command auto CMD12 index previously emitted.
This bit depends on the command index check enable (SD_CMD[20] CICE bit).
Read 0
No error
Read 1
Auto CMD12 index error
3
ACEB
Auto CMD12 end bit error. This bit is set to 1 when detecting a 0 at the end bit position of auto
CMD12 command response.
Read 0
No error
Read 1
AutoCMD12 end bit error
2
ACCE
Auto CMD12 CRC error. This bit is automatically set to 1 when a CRC7 error is detected in
the auto CMD12 command response depending on the enable in the SD_CMD[19] CCCE bit.
Read 0
No error
Read 1
Auto CMD12 CRC error
1
ACTO
Auto CMD12 timeout error. This bit is set to 1 if no response is received within 64 clock cycles
from the end bit of the auto CMD12 command.
Read 0
No error
Read 1
Auto CMD12 time out
0
ACNE
Auto CMD12 not executed. This bit is set to 1 if multiple block data transfer command has
started and if an error occurs in command before Auto CMD12 starts.
Read 0
Auto CMD12 executed
Read 1
Auto CMD12 not executed
1001
SPRUGX9 – 15 April 2011
Secure Digital (SD)/—Secure Digital I/O (SDIO) Card Interface
© 2011, Texas Instruments Incorporated
Содержание TMS320C6A816 Series
Страница 2: ...Preliminary 2 SPRUGX9 15 April 2011 Submit Documentation Feedback 2011 Texas Instruments Incorporated...
Страница 92: ...92 Read This First SPRUGX9 15 April 2011 Submit Documentation Feedback 2011 Texas Instruments Incorporated...
Страница 1122: ...1122 Multichannel Audio Serial Port McASP SPRUGX9 15 April 2011 Submit Documentation Feedback 2011 Texas Instruments Incorporated...
Страница 1562: ...1562 Real Time Clock RTC SPRUGX9 15 April 2011 Submit Documentation Feedback 2011 Texas Instruments Incorporated...
Страница 1658: ...1658 Timers SPRUGX9 15 April 2011 Submit Documentation Feedback 2011 Texas Instruments Incorporated...
Страница 1750: ...1750 UART IrDA CIR Module SPRUGX9 15 April 2011 Submit Documentation Feedback 2011 Texas Instruments Incorporated...
Страница 1984: ...1984 Universal Serial Bus USB SPRUGX9 15 April 2011 Submit Documentation Feedback 2011 Texas Instruments Incorporated...